Share: Post navigation. S. Logan County Monarch Waystation.Nectar Plants: As nectar is vital for the Monarch butterfly, waystations require several nectar plants. Use plants that flower at different times throughout the year. Perennial, annual, and biennial nectar plants are all options. Management: As a certified waystation, you are stating you will maintain and care for the area.

Introduction by Chip Taylor, Director of Monarch Watch I've been concerned about the loss of monarch habitat for some time. In 2005 we created the Monarch Waystation program in part to compensate for the loss of milkweeds and nectar sources and in 2010 we created the Bring Back the Monarchs program to address the larger issue of restoring milkweeds in areas from which they have been eliminated.Shorewood Monarch Project is an inter-generational community initiative to increase awareness about the importance of butterflies, bees, and other pollinating insects and to encourage residents to conserve and create healthy habitats for pollinators in their own yards. The “Monarch Highway” is a symbolic migration corridor that follows Interstate-35 (I-35) from Laredo, Texas, to Duluth, Minnesota, aligning with the central flyway of the eastern migratory population of the monarch ...Jun 2, 2023 · The Monarch Butterfly Life Cycle Range & Populations. Monarch butterflies, or Danaus plexippus, are indigenous to North America. They are commonly found from southern Canada down to South America and the Caribbean. A small population also resides in Hawaii, New Zealand, Australia, Spain, and the Pacific Islands!

jenny reardon Getting Started Choose a plot. We recommend planting both milkweed and nectar plants so that monarchs will stick around to feed and breed. At least 4 nectar plants, 10 narrowleaf milkweeds, and a plot of 100 square feet are ideal, but outdoor container gardens are also a good option if space is limited. The Monarch butterfly migrates from North America each year to a small town in Mexico. It takes four generations to complete this journey. As the butterflies migrate, they eat nectar and help pollinate our plants that make food.
